Debenhams

Debenhams is among the most famous department chain stores. Founded in 1778, it has a long history of fashion and retailing. In 1998, it was able to regain its independence after being "demerged" from the Burton Group plc. The company has struggled with competing with other major retailers such as John Lewis, Topshop, and BHS.

The company has also experienced problems with its online sales, however it is working to fix this by improving customer service and expanding its product range. It's still a well-known brand in the UK and a great place to find affordable clothing and other products. Additionally, it has an excellent selection of beauty products and home goods. Its website is simple to navigate and includes a variety of well-known brands. It also provides free delivery and returns.

John Lewis

John Lewis is a premium retail chain that features department stores and Waitrose supermarkets. It offers unique shopping experiences with products that are up to the highest standards of quality and value. It is also well-known for its enthralling Christmas ads and exceptional customer service.

Its reputation as a forward-thinking retailer is based on principles of the business entrepreneur Spedan Lewis, who created the first trust settlement to share profits with employees in 1909. The company has been founded on this model, referred to as Partner Choice for more than 100 years.

The rebranding of John Lewis and Waitrose aims to strengthen the ethos of the company and demonstrate that the customers are the primary focus. The campaign also features a brand new campaign of creativity with the hashtag #wearepartners. It will be displayed on all signs in the store, on lorries, and trolleys.

Argos

The Argos website offers a wide range of different products such as technology, garden and home products, toys, and appliances. They also offer home delivery and Click and Collect points within Sainsbury's supermarkets. The online shopping platform of the company is designed to make purchasing and selling easy.

The product pages of the site contain the option of customer ratings as well as reviews. There is a link to the reviews. The postcode checker on the site, which is accessible with just one click, displays the availability of items and the estimated delivery time. It shows the closest Argos store on a map that's automatically adjusted to your location.
